renegade13 Posted August 5, 2005 Share Posted August 5, 2005 I saw that the Napa Gold 1348 oil filter is cross-referenced for a replacement for the R-bikes oil filter. I decided to pick one up since it's so convenient shopping at Napa. I got home, pulled my old filter and noticed that the Napa filter is about 3/4" longer than the BMW filter. Hmmmmm. Has anyone actually used the Napa Gold filter 1348 in their R-bike? Thanks. Link to comment
Paul Mihalka Posted August 5, 2005 Share Posted August 5, 2005 Even if it fits, I would not like a oil filter sticking that much out of the recess of the sump. Too much chance for damage. Link to comment

renegade13 Posted August 6, 2005 Author Share Posted August 6, 2005 Even if it fits, I would not like a oil filter sticking that much out of the recess of the sump. Too much chance for damage. I just went and measured and it's more like 1/2" difference but it still fits within the recess and does not protrude beyond the engine casing. Link to comment
BABABeemer Posted August 6, 2005 Share Posted August 6, 2005 I've been using the Napa 1348 and it fits right up inside just like the BMW filter. Your filter may have been put in the wrong box at the store. Sometimes it happens! Link to comment
